4 Delta Ct, Cranbourne is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1978. The property has a land size of 677m2 and floor size of 97m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2023.

The size of Cranbourne is approximately 16.5 square kilometres. It has 47 parks covering nearly 40.2% of total area. The population of Cranbourne in 2016 was 20094 people. By 2021 the population was 21281 showing a population growth of 5.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cranbourne is 30-39 years. Households in Cranbourne are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cranbourne work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 63.50% of the homes in Cranbourne were owner-occupied compared with 66.20% in 2016.
